aboutsummaryrefslogtreecommitdiff
path: root/Java/Readme
diff options
context:
space:
mode:
Diffstat (limited to 'Java/Readme')
-rw-r--r--Java/Readme17
1 files changed, 17 insertions, 0 deletions
diff --git a/Java/Readme b/Java/Readme
new file mode 100644
index 000000000000..ae455a524d1c
--- /dev/null
+++ b/Java/Readme
@@ -0,0 +1,17 @@
+Java - DTracing Java
+
+ These scripts trace the JVM, and require the Java hotspot provider which
+ was shipped with Java starting with version 1.6.0.
+
+ Some of these scripts measure method and object events, and require
+ the Java process to be run using the "+ExtendedDTraceProbes" flag.
+ For example,
+
+ java -XX:+ExtendedDTraceProbes classfile
+
+ The ExtendedDTraceProbes flag is not on by default to avoid the additional
+ overhead for maintaining these additional probes. When this flag is
+ enabled, the JVM may execute slightly slower than before; when the probes
+ are also enabled (especially method probes), the JVM may execute
+ significantly slower.
+